The paper discusses the ways certain biologically active substances can be used to optimize the process of artificial propagation of the sturgeons. The effect of one shot impregnation of roe eggs in progress with opioidically active synthetic oligopeptides (sedatine and dalargine), on the somatometry of Kaluga and Amur sturgeon prolarvae the hepatocytes' plasticity, and the free radical oxidation in the fertilized roe-eggs has been examined. The results of the experiments show that the experimental young fishes gain both in weight and length while the condition of the liver cells and the free radical oxidation system in the fertilized roe eggs improve. On the whole, the processed juvenile come more easily adjusted to unfavorable environment and are better prepared to be released to the natural environment
